On pairs of equations with unequal powers of primes and powers of 2

open access: yesAIMS Mathematics
It is proved that every pair of sufficiently large even integers can be represented in the form of a pair of equations, each containing two squares of primes, two cubes of primes, two biquadrates of primes, and $ 30 $ powers of 2.

Genomic breeding value estimation using nonparametric additive regression models

open access: yesGenetics Selection Evolution, 2009
Genomic selection refers to the use of genomewide dense markers for breeding value estimation and subsequently for selection. The main challenge of genomic breeding value estimation is the estimation of many effects from a limited number of observations.
